Personal Choice Investment Services (PCIS) helps companies, and their employees manage brokerage-related products and services in their retirement plans. PCIS is growing rapidly by providing an industry leading platform to better serve the retirement plan needs of Plan Sponsors, Participants, Third-Party Administrators (TPAs) and Investment Advisors.
As a Cashiering Specialist, you will provide cashiering services for our TPAs, Independent Record-keepers and retirement plan relationships. It’s this level of service that differentiates us from our competitors and serves as a sustainable competitive advantage.
